Professional Background
Stephen Bennett is a highly accomplished wireless communication systems engineer and team leader with a proven track record of success in the design and development of advanced communication technologies. With deep expertise in both theoretical and practical aspects of designing baseband PHY (Physical Layer) and MAC (Media Access Control) algorithms, Stephen has played a pivotal role in shaping the future of wireless communication. He has a wealth of experience spanning the entire spectrum of wireless communication system architecture, algorithm development, and seamless transition to digital design and firmware teams. Stephen's comprehensive skill set includes expertise in simulating complex algorithms using both floating and fixed-point modeling, and ensuring successful silicon bring up in laboratory and field conditions.
One of Stephen's hallmark achievements was his integral role on the pioneering team that standardized and delivered the first-to-market 60 GHz WirelessHD ASIC (Application-Specific Integrated Circuit) chipset. This groundbreaking innovation set new standards by enabling exceptionally low-latency wireless video transmission, making it a game-changer in the industry. As a testament to his ingenuity and contributions to the field, Stephen is the inventor of six granted U.S. patents and has actively contributed to wireless standards evolution. His extensive knowledge of WiGig, WirelessHD, and various IEEE standards including 802.11a/b/g/n/ac/ad/ax/ay underscores his position as an eminent thought leader in wireless technology.
Education and Achievements
Stephen's educational foundation is rooted in the prestigious University of Cambridge, where he pursued a Bachelor’s and Master’s degree in Engineering with a focus on Electrical and Information Sciences. This solid academic background has provided him with the necessary theoretical knowledge and practical skills that he has successfully applied throughout his career in various leading organizations.
Stephen has held numerous significant positions throughout his career. Most notably, he served as the Director of Wireless Algorithms at SiBEAM, Inc., where he was responsible for guiding teams in the development of efficient wireless algorithms while ensuring smooth collaboration with partner organizations. His leadership capabilities extended to founding and leading innovative startups such as DroneMeasure and Chorma, where he spearheaded efforts to integrate cutting-edge technology solutions into their offerings.
Additionally, his work as a Senior Staff Algorithms Engineer at both Silicon Image and SiBEAM equipped him with invaluable industry experience, allowing him to refine his technical expertise in developing complex wireless algorithms and navigating the challenges associated with implementing them into practical applications.
Beyond this, as the Director of Signal Analysis at LitePoint, he honed his program management skills while leading engineering teams to achieve strategic product definition, ultimately driving customer engagement and satisfaction.
